ORDINANCE NO.
AN ORDINANCE REGULATING THE PLACEMENT OF
NEWSRACKS IN PUBLIC RIGHTS -OF -WAY IN THE
CITY OF MIAMI AND IMPOSING SAFETY AND
AESTHETIC RESTRICTIONS RELATED THERETO;
PROVIDING A STATEMENT OF PURPOSE; PROVIDING
THAT SAID ORDINANCE SHALL BECOME EFFECTIVE
UPON ADOPTION WITH THE PROVISIONS THEREOF
BEING OPERATIVE UPON ALL SUCH EXISTING AND
FUTURE NEWSRACKS; ESTABLISHING DEFINITIONS;
ESTABLISHING STANDARDS FOR OPERATION,
PLACEMENT AND INSTALLATION OF NEWSRACKS;
PROVIDING FOR REMOVAL OF NEWSRACKS;
ESTABLISHING PROCEDURES FOR HEARINGS ON
VIOLATIONS; REQUIRING A PERMIT AND PAYMENT
OF A PERMIT FEE; REQUIRING INSURANCE AND
INDEMNIFICATION; PROVIDING FOR SEVERABILITY;
INCLUSION IN THE CODE OF THE CITY OF MIAMI,
FLORIDA; AND, UPON ADOPTION OF THIS
ORDINANCE, INSTRUCTING THE CITY MANAGER TO
SEND A COPY OF THIS ORDINANCE, TO THE
DISTRIBUTOR OF EACH NEWSPAPER, MAGAZINE OR
OTHER NEWS PERIODICAL PLACED IN NEWSRACKS
WITHIN THE CITY.
